Udostępnij za pośrednictwem


XNodeDocumentOrderComparer Klasa

Definicja

Zawiera funkcje porównywania węzłów dla ich kolejności dokumentów. Klasa ta nie może być dziedziczona.

public ref class XNodeDocumentOrderComparer sealed : System::Collections::Generic::IComparer<System::Xml::Linq::XNode ^>, System::Collections::IComparer
public sealed class XNodeDocumentOrderComparer : System.Collections.Generic.IComparer<System.Xml.Linq.XNode>, System.Collections.IComparer
type XNodeDocumentOrderComparer = class
    interface IComparer<XNode>
    interface IComparer
type XNodeDocumentOrderComparer = class
    interface IComparer
    interface IComparer<XNode>
Public NotInheritable Class XNodeDocumentOrderComparer
Implements IComparer, IComparer(Of XNode)
Dziedziczenie
XNodeDocumentOrderComparer
Implementuje

Uwagi

Ta klasa implementuje IComparer i IComparer<XNode>.

Zalecamy, aby zamiast używać tej klasy bezpośrednio, należy użyć InDocumentOrder metody . Ta klasa jest używana wewnętrznie przez tę metodę.

Konstruktory

XNodeDocumentOrderComparer()

Inicjuje nowe wystąpienie klasy XNodeDocumentOrderComparer.

Metody

Compare(XNode, XNode)

Porównuje dwa węzły, aby określić ich względną kolejność dokumentów.

Equals(Object)

Określa, czy dany obiekt jest taki sam, jak bieżący obiekt.

(Odziedziczone po Object)
GetHashCode()

Służy jako domyślna funkcja skrótu.

(Odziedziczone po Object)
GetType()

Type Pobiera bieżące wystąpienie.

(Odziedziczone po Object)
MemberwiseClone()

Tworzy płytkią kopię bieżącego Objectelementu .

(Odziedziczone po Object)
ToString()

Zwraca ciąg reprezentujący bieżący obiekt.

(Odziedziczone po Object)

Jawne implementacje interfejsu

IComparer.Compare(Object, Object)

Porównuje dwa węzły, aby określić ich względną kolejność dokumentów.

Dotyczy

Zobacz też